访问电脑版页面

导航:老古开发网手机版PIC单片机教程

PIC单片机系统定义字的含义解析

导读:
关键字:
EEPROM,PIC单片机,看门狗,

  在PIC芯片内有一特殊的系统定义字含有4个EPROM熔丝。它不是程序存贮器EPROM的组成部分(不包括在0.5K-2K的程序空间内)。其中两个熔丝用以选择四种振荡方式(RC、XT、HS、LP),另两个熔丝一个用来选择使能(enable)看门狗WDT,一个用来选择使能程序保密位。

  用户可以在烧写OTP或窗口型芯片时,选择烧写这四个熔丝。详见第七章烧写工具介绍说明。对于腌膜芯片,则由生产厂根据客户需要在芯片生产过程中予以烧写。

PIC单片机系统定义字的含义解析
 

  §1.12.1 程序保密位(ProtecTIon Fuse)

  当你选择将芯片的程序保密位熔丝熔断(写入0)后,程序存贮区ROM中的程序代码(12位宽)的高8位将被遮没。具体地说,就是当再去读ROM中的程序代码时,每一个代码都呈现00XH的形式。这样高8位被用0替代了,只留低4位,别人就无法恢复这些被加密的代码,也无法进行代码复制、拷贝了。但单片机的功能不受影响,加密后的程序码并不影响其在单片机内的运行,只是不能被还原读出来。

  注意:当芯片被选择为保密方式后,程序存贮区40H 以上的空间即不能再被编程,而003FH之间的空间还能编程。在程序存贮区中,“1”可被烧写成“0”,反之则不可。

  §1.12.2 用户识别码(Customer ID Code)

  在PIC16C5X内部还有一个16位的特殊EPROM(不包括在程序存贮区内),可让用户烧入4个十六进制码,以作为芯片标识。这个识别码只起识别作用,对程序无影响,用户可在烧写器上将其烧入和读出验识。
来源;21ic

来源:工程师周亮   作者:21ic  2019/10/13 16:51:00
栏目: [ PIC单片机教程]

相关阅读

PIC单片机的配置字用CONFIG命令的定义

PIC单片机之看门狗_看门狗定时器工作原理

PIC单片机系统定义字的含义解析

PIC单片机学习知识之程序设计(二)

如何进一步降低PIC单片机的功耗

pic单片机高手实用篇,pic单片机程序设计

PIC单片机键盘系统的设计方案解析

PIC单片机4×4行列式键盘的工作原理解析

基于pic单片机的模拟I2C通信

PIC单片机程序结构框架

PIC单片机浮点数格式及其与十进制数之间的转换和程序设计步骤

PIC单片机基础学习之程序设计(一)

pic单片机学习教材(一):接口设计

PIC单片机教程-内部硬件资源之I/O口

PIC单片机教程-内部硬件资源